What we are actually looking at

The volume profile is a histogram turned on its side.

For every price level it tells you one thing only: how much was traded there.

From that histogram the platform pulls out three numbers and draws them on your chart:

  • the VPOC, the price where the most volume of all went through
  • the VAH and the VAL, the two edges of the value area

The first one is a measurement.

The other two are a choice.

And the whole difference between a measurement and a choice is what this piece is about.

Where the 70% comes from

The Market Profile was born at the CBOT in Chicago in the 1980s, out of Peter Steidlmayer’s idea of representing the day as a distribution: the prices where the market spends most time sit in the middle, the rejected ones sit in the tails.

If that distribution really were a gaussian, one standard deviation around the mean would contain 68.27% of the cases.

Round it up, and there is your 70%.

So the number almost everybody treats as a property of the market is this: a rounded statistic borrowed from a theoretical curve.

And the theoretical curve is exactly the problem.

The profile of a real session is almost always anything but a gaussian. It has two humps, it has fat tails on one side only, it has holes in the middle. Trend days are stretched out distributions that look nothing like anything symmetrical.

So we are applying a convention born on an ideal curve to a shape that is never that curve.

It is not a reason to throw the value area away, which remains the most honest tool we have for saying “in here the market accepted, out there it rejected”.

It is a reason to know that the market did not decide that 70. A tradition did.

How the area is really built, which is the part nobody looks at

This is where the most common misunderstanding of all lives.

The value area is not the central 70% of the day’s range.

It is the result of an algorithm that starts from one precise place and widens:

  1. you start at the VPOC
  2. you look at the two levels above and the two levels below
  3. you take the pair that brings more volume, and you add it whole
  4. you repeat until the volume inside reaches the chosen percentage

Two practical consequences come out of this mechanism, and they are worth more than the definition.

The area is not symmetrical, and it is not supposed to be. It grows on the side where there was more activity. If the VAL is miles away from the VPOC while the VAH is glued right on top of it, that is not a software defect: it is the shape of the day telling you which side something happened on.

The edges move in jumps. They get added in pairs, and one fat level just outside the edge can come in all at once. One extra percentage point on the knob sometimes moves nothing, and sometimes moves your VAL by six ticks. It depends entirely on what is sitting out there.

And here is the detail that explains the story I opened with: not every platform widens in pairs. Some add one level at a time, picking the heavier side each step. They are two different algorithms that start from the exact same profile and end up on slightly different edges.

Neither one is right and neither is wrong. The point is that one of the two is on your chart and you probably do not know which.

The one thing that does not depend on you

The VPOC is the only level on the profile that does not depend on the percentage you set.

That is not an opinion, it is a maximum. The level where the most volume went through is that one, no matter how you turned the knob.

Which is why, if I have to keep one single level off the profile, I keep that one.

That said, I do not want to sell you the VPOC as an oracle, because there is more than one knob.

The VPOC still depends on which session you are profiling. If you profile the US session only or the full 24 hours, the centre of gravity can land in two different places, and not by a little. That is a setting of yours too, it just lives in another menu.

And it depends on what you are counting. The classic Market Profile counts time, that is, how many half hours touched that price. The Volume Profile counts contracts. In the exact same session the time POC and the volume POC can sit at different levels, and anybody who looks at “the POC” without knowing which of the two they are looking at will sooner or later argue with a friend who has the other one.

This is not nitpicking. It is that when you open a chart shared by another trader, those three levels on it are three of their choices too.

What actually changes in your trading

That was the theory. Now the part that touches your account.

If the edge of the area is the result of a percentage, then the right question is not “did price touch the VAL”.

The right question is: what is behind this edge?

Because there are two very different edges that look identical on a chart.

There is the backed edge: the percentage ran out right there, but just below it the profile carries on nice and fat. If price breaks through it does not find emptiness, it finds more people who traded. It is a break that is born with no room.

And there is the edge facing the hole: below the VAL the profile thins out immediately, a few skinny rows and then nothing. There a break has an open road, because price travels fast through the areas where almost nothing was traded.

Same level, same label, two opposite situations.

Two volume profiles side by side with an identical upper half and the same VAL label on the edge: in the first one the volume stays dense below the edge, in the second the profile thins out immediately and leaves an almost empty area where price can run
Two VALs with the same label and the opposite meaning. On the left the backed edge, with dense volume just below. On the right the edge facing a thin area, where price has an open road.

One clarification is needed here, because it is a mistake I have already seen made: that thin area, if you find it in the middle of the profile body rather than at the extreme, is not a rejection. It is an LVN, a fast transit zone. We covered it when we took poor highs and poor lows apart, and the difference between a notch at the extreme and a notch halfway up the body completely changes what you should expect.

And this is where everything we did over the summer hooks back up.

The profile tells you where to look. The footprint and the delta tell you what is happening while price gets there.

At the edge the question is always the same one we asked ourselves talking about bid/ask candles and about CVD: who is in a hurry, and who is sitting still and waiting.

A level on its own has never saved anybody. A level plus the context of who is attacking it, that one has.

The acid test on your own rules

There is a test you can run tonight, and it is brutal.

Take one of your rules that uses the edge of the value area. Any of them: “I do not buy above the VAH”, “if it opens outside the area the day is directional”, whatever it is.

Now run it again at 60% and run it again at 80%.

If the outcome changes, that is not a rule about the market. It is a rule about your settings.

It does not mean throwing it away. It means you have found out that it is fragile, and that either your real level is somewhere else, or you need one more condition to keep it standing.

Better to find that out on a chart tonight than with money on the line on a Wednesday afternoon.

What that column counts

On forex and on CFDs, the number the platform calls volume does not count contracts.

It counts ticks, meaning how many times the price updated inside that bar.

Every time the quote changes, the counter adds one. It does not matter whether one lot went through or a hundred: the counter adds one all the same.

So you are not measuring how much traded. You are measuring how many times it moved.

Why it works that way

It is not laziness on the platform’s part, it is how the market is built.

Forex has no exchange. It is a decentralised market: there is no single register where every trade in the world ends up, the way there is for CME futures. There are banks, brokers, platforms, each with its own slice of the flow.

Your broker can only count what goes through them. And since they cannot tell you how many contracts traded across the whole market, they give you the only thing they have: how many times the price they send you changed.

Comparison of the two measurements: on the left the forex tick count, 312 price updates inside the bar, which does not know how much traded or at what price and changes from broker to broker; on the right real futures volume, with contracts traded listed price by price and published by the exchange
The same bar read two ways. On forex the tick count records how many times price updated, without knowing how much traded or at what price. On futures real volume counts the contracts and knows the price they traded at.

Now the honest part, which almost nobody says

By now you expect me to tell you that number is garbage.

It is not.

A 2011 study by Caspar Marney, who came from UBS and HSBC, compared tick counts with actually traded volume on the main pairs and found a correlation of around 90%. More recent estimates, comparing retail platform tick volume with CME EUR/USD futures volume on hourly bars, land between 0.85 and 0.90.

Translated: when there are lots of ticks, there was almost always a lot of real volume.

Which makes sense, if you think about it. When people show up, price moves more. When nobody is there, price sits still and ticks drop off. The tick count is a thermometer of activity, and as a thermometer it works.

The problem is not that it is false. It is that it is not a scale, and that has three consequences.

The three limits, in order of severity

One. It changes from broker to broker.

Same market, same moment, two different platforms: two different numbers. Each one counts its own updates, and how many it sends depends on how its infrastructure is built.

Which means a threshold calibrated on one broker is not portable to another. If your system says “I enter when volume goes above 500”, that 500 applies to your platform and to nobody else’s. It is not a market figure, it is your figure.

Two. It is not a quantity.

A one lot tick and a hundred lot tick count the same. So a hundred small trades from nervous people produce a higher number than one enormous trade.

And since the thing that matters in order flow is precisely the size of whoever is moving, this limit is not a detail.

Three, and this is the one that closes the argument: it has no price attached to it.

The tick count tells you how much activity there was in the bar. It does not tell you how much traded at a given price inside the bar.

And there the whole thing falls down.

What you will never be able to do with it

This bears directly on the month this blog has just been through.

Bid/ask candles count the contracts traded at every single price, split between who was aggressive buying and who was aggressive selling. CVD sums that difference over time. The volume profile, the thing behind poor highs, stacks volume at every price level to show you where the market spent most time negotiating.

All three need the exact same thing: how many contracts, at what price, from which side.

The tick count has none of the three. It is not that it comes out worse: it simply cannot be done.

So when you see a footprint on a forex pair, either it is built on futures data (and then say so), or it is an estimated reconstruction. Which is not the same thing, and whoever is selling it has an interest in not specifying.

Where volume is real and where it is not

It is worth having the full picture, because this is not only a forex problem.

Table of where volume is real: on futures real contracts centralised by the exchange, on equities real contracts but spread across many venues, on forex and CFDs only price updates from the broker, on crypto real contracts but from a single exchange with no consolidated tape
Where volume is real and where it is not. Futures: real, centralised, official. Equities: real but spread across many venues. Forex and CFDs: your broker’s tick count. Crypto: real but per exchange, with no consolidated tape.

On futures volume is real, official and centralised: everything goes through one place and the exchange publishes it, including the aggressor side. That is why serious order flow analysis is done there.

On equities volume is real, but it is spread across many trading venues and part of it goes through circuits that are not visible. The consolidated number exists, but it is not the complete picture it looks like.

On forex and CFDs you have your broker’s tick count, with everything we have said.

On crypto volume is real but it is per exchange, and there is no consolidated register at all. Adding up the volumes of twenty platforms is an exercise worth exactly as much as you trust the least reliable one.

The arithmetic, in three lines

In the first episode we opened the candle up and saw that every fill has a side: there is the one who was waiting with a resting order, and there is the one who went and took it, paying the spread.

Delta is the difference between those two, bar by bar: buy aggression minus sell aggression.

CVD, meaning cumulative delta, is the same thing summed over time. A line that rises when the hurry to buy is in charge, and falls when the hurry to sell is.

That is all. There is nothing else inside it.

And now the sentence that changes everything

CVD does not measure how many are buying and how many are selling.

It cannot, and this is arithmetic, not opinion: in every single trade the quantities bought and sold are identical by definition. If somebody bought ten contracts, somebody else sold them ten. Always. There is no such thing as a candle where “they bought more than they sold”.

What is not identical is which of the two was in a hurry.

So:

CVD measures who is in a hurry, and which side they are on.

Read that again, because everything else in this piece descends from that line, mistakes included.

The three reasons a divergence appears

And here we get to the part that makes reading this far worthwhile.

Price makes a new high, CVD does not. The famous divergence. On the internet they sell it to you as the signal that gets you the high of the day.

The problem is that the very same picture comes from three different situations, and only the first two are interesting.

One, real absorption. There is a big resting order sitting there taking all the aggression and reloading as they eat it. That is the one we care about, and it is the one we covered in the second episode. You check it on the book, not on CVD.

Two, the iceberg. A huge order shown in small slices. On the book it looks small, in reality it is a wall. Same dynamic as the first, except you cannot see it: you infer it from the fact that the level holds without showing size.

Three, and this is the one nobody tells you about: there simply is no aggression on the other side.

Price rises, CVD does not rise, and not because somebody is absorbing.

It rises because there is nobody selling.

The sellers got out of the way, the road is clear, and price drifts up without anyone having to pay to carry it there.

The three reasons a divergence between price and CVD appears, side by side: real absorption which you check on the book, an iceberg which you infer because the level holds without showing size, and simply no aggression on the other side, where there is nobody on the book and nothing to see
The three reasons a divergence appears, side by side: real absorption, iceberg, and simply no aggression. The first two get checked on the book, the third one is not a signal of anything.

That third one is the majority of cases, and it is why a divergence on its own is never enough.

Because the first two say “there is a wall”. The third says “there is nothing”.

And on the chart, under the price, they have exactly the same face.

A case of mine, and the mistake I made with it

ES, 6 August, two screenshots ten minutes apart.

I am telling you about it because I got this wrong first, and the mistake is exactly the one this piece is supposed to teach you to avoid.

At 12:10 price was at 7,756.25, with the book showing a fresh ceiling of sell orders just above, and further up the sellers pulling themselves out of the way.

Real screenshot of the ES order book on 6 August at 12:10, price at 7,756.25: in the A.PS column the fresh sell ceiling just above price, higher up the sellers pulling their size, and below price the floor being built in the B.PS column
ES, 6 August, 12:10. The real book: at the top the sellers pulling out, just above price the fresh sell ceiling, and below it the floor being built.

At 12:20 price was at 7,760.25. The ceiling had not held.

Ten points of upside. And underneath, cumulative delta was reading -239.

My first read was this one: CVD is negative, so nobody is buying aggressively, so that rise is not a push, it is a void.

It sounds good. And it is wrong.

Real screenshot on ES at 12:20: price has risen ten points to 7,760.25 while in the bottom panel the cumulative delta line stays negative at -239
The same screen ten minutes later. Cumulative delta reads -239, but its slope is rising: it came from below -400.

Look at the figure, and look at the slope instead of the number.

Between 12:04 and 12:07 CVD had sunk below the -400 mark. From there it climbs without stopping, and across the window of the rise it goes from roughly -380 to -239.

Which means that over those ten minutes delta was positive by a hundred and something contracts. Somebody was buying and paying the spread, very much so.

That -239 was not describing the rise. It was describing the selling from twenty minutes earlier, still sitting inside it, because CVD is cumulative and carries everything since the last reset.

The level tells you where you are coming from. The slope tells you what is happening now.

And if you go back to the table from earlier, this case is not even a divergence: CVD rising, price rising, first row, normal, nothing to read. Effort and result added up.

It took me months to stop looking at the number and start looking at the tilt. If this piece saves you those months, it has done its job.

The three traps, and all of them need saying

One. CVD depends on how it is calculated. Every platform decides in its own way how to classify fills, and the results are not identical. There is no “true” CVD and there is no best setting. What matters is knowing how your tool calculates it, and using one only. Comparing the CVD of two different platforms is like comparing two watches set by two different people.

Two. It is cumulative, so it depends on where it starts. A CVD starting at midnight and one starting at the cash open tell two different stories about the exact same afternoon. The absolute level means nothing: only the shape inside the window you chose matters. Pick one and keep it.

Three. On rollover days CVD is garbage. Volume splits across two contracts and the series stops making sense. It applies to volume, it applies to open interest, it applies here. Mark the quarterly rollover dates on your calendar and do not play doctor on those days.

And a note that concerns a lot of you: CVD is read on the future, where the volume is real and centralised. It is the structure I work with and I have always declared it: analysis on the future, execution wherever you trade. A CVD calculated on an instrument without centralised volume is not measuring what it thinks it is measuring.

Absorption: all that effort, no result

Start here, it is the most important concept in the whole series.

Absorption means that a mountain of aggressive volume hits one price from one side, and price does not move on in that direction.

On the footprint you see it like this: one or two cells with numbers off the scale compared to their neighbours, concentrated on a handful of levels, and the bar that does not extend beyond. Often it even closes on the opposite side.

Remember the rule from episode 1? If a cell prints 800 at the ask, it means there were 800 contracts sitting there passively for sale at that price, and somebody took the lot while paying for the hurry.

Now flip that sentence around.

If price did not rise after those 800, that passive seller won the exchange. They sold everything thrown at them and kept restocking the counter as fast as it was bought.

It is the scooter being pushed uphill we talked about. You push like mad, you don’t move: the problem is not the push, it is the weight on the other side.

Side by side comparison: on the left a classic candle with only the open, high, low and close labels, on the right the same bar broken down into nine price levels with the volume traded at the bid and at the ask
Two groups of candles with the exact same buying aggression in the middle bar. On the left the next bar moves on, the effort produced the result. On the right the next bar does not move on and closes lower: someone was selling everything.

And now the uncomfortable part

That picture has a third possibility it cannot tell apart.

Huge volume and price standing still can mean two opposite things:

a large passive side that is holding, and price turns;

or a large passive side that is about to run out of ammunition, and that is where the breakout starts.

They are the same image. Identical. There is no threshold, colour or indicator that separates them in real time, and anyone telling you otherwise is selling you something.

Absorption and exhaustion can only be recognised with certainty after the fact.

That is not bad news, it is the most useful thing in this piece, because it tells you where the information actually is: not inside the cell, in what price does immediately after.

Huge volume and price standing still is a question, not an answer.

The answer comes from the bars that follow. If price turns, that passive side held and the level worked. If instead the level gets crossed with volume behind it, that passive side had run out, and what you were looking at was not a wall but the start of a move.

That is why the event on its own is worth nothing and the reaction to the event is worth everything. It is the same reason a big isolated cell tells you nothing, while the same cell followed by three bars that cannot get past it tells you plenty.

Exhaustion: the move continues, the fuel does not

Exhaustion is another thing entirely and has to be kept separate, because the two get mixed up constantly.

In absorption there is a lot of aggression producing no movement. In exhaustion there is little aggression still producing movement.

The first is a wall. The second is fuel running out.

On the footprint you recognise it by the cells thinning out as price gets closer to the extreme. The first bars of the push have numbers of 300, 400 contracts. The last ones have 20, 30. Delta stays positive, but it is a thinner and thinner positive.

Price is still rising, but it is doing it with almost nobody left.

Anatomy of a bid/ask candle with five numbered callouts: the price column, the volume traded at the bid, the volume traded at the ask, the point where buying dries up and the most traded row of the bar
Four rising candles with the cells thinning out towards the extreme, from 300-400 contracts down to 20-30, and delta still positive but smaller and smaller. The move continues, the fuel does not.

Careful here too: a thinning push can restart a minute later if new people show up. It is telling you that whoever brought price this far is nearly done, not that it now goes down.

Imbalances, and why you read them diagonally

An imbalance is a cell where one side beats the other by a mile.

Easy so far. The point almost nobody explains is that the comparison is NOT horizontal.

The ask at a given price is compared with the bid one tick below. Diagonally.

The reason is a good one, and it is the reason this stuff makes sense at all. At the moment those two trades happened, those two prices were the two sides of the same spread: best bid and best ask are one tick apart. Whoever was buying aggressively up there, the seller who could have countered them was the one waiting one tick below.

Comparing the two numbers on the same row instead compares two different moments, when the market was on two different sides. Two teams that played on different days.

The diagonal comparison puts back on the pitch the ones who actually faced each other.

Three panel sequence showing the order book before and after a 120 contract market buy order arrives, with the table of who consumes what and which column the volume ends up in
On the left the diagonal arrows linking the ask at one price with the bid one tick below, that is the two sides of the same spread. On the right the same grid with the horizontal arrow crossed out: those two numbers never faced each other.

The threshold is not a law of nature

When a cell beats its diagonal counterpart by a lot, the platform colours it for you. How much “a lot” is, you decide.

No exchange defines it. There is no standard, and the platforms do not agree with each other.

On Sierra Chart, which I used for years, the thresholds are yours: you set them as a percentage or as absolute volume, across several colour bands.

On DeepCharts by Volumetrica, which is what I use now, the threshold is changed in the footprint candle parameters.

Two lines of transparency, which feel owed: that above is an affiliate link. If you use it and subscribe I earn a commission, and you don’t pay a cent more.

The value that circulates most as a default is three times the opposite side, but that is common practice, not law.

And the consequence is heavy: change that number and the signals on your screen change. Anyone showing you a footprint full of imbalances without telling you the threshold it is set to is showing you an option of theirs, not market data.

Then there is the filter almost everybody forgets to switch on: a minimum volume for the cell to count. Without it, 3 against 1 is a 300% imbalance and means nothing. There is even a setting that decides whether a level with zero contracts on one side should count as an imbalance: with that on, 40 against 0 becomes an infinite imbalance, and half your chart lights up.

When instead you find three or four consecutive levels imbalanced on the same side, stacked imbalances, that is a more solid trace: it means the aggression was not an isolated hit, it walked through several prices in a row.

Delta that does not follow

Last tool, and the most abused in the business.

Price makes a new high, cumulative delta does not: it stays below its previous peak. It is called divergence, and online it is sold as the signal that gets you the tops.

It is not.

No published study shows that this pattern predicts reversals. I am writing it here because this is where I lose a few readers, but I would rather lose them now than watch them go short on a divergence.

What a divergence does, and does well, is send you to look at a specific place.

Three bid/ask candles side by side with very different deltas: the bought rally, the rally with negative delta and the bar with huge volume and price going nowhere
Price making a new high and, lined up below it, the cumulative delta curve that does not. With the warning in plain sight: no published study shows that this pattern predicts reversals, it is a question to ask the level, not an entry.

And there is a second reason never to read delta on its own: the same imbalance moves prices differently depending on how much liquidity it finds in front of it. On a thick book it moves price by a few ticks, on a thin book by far more. Microstructure has measured it: for the same flow, the impact grows the thinner the wall is.

Delta is not read on its own. It is read divided by how thick that wall was.

The three outcomes of a level

Let’s put it all on the table. When price arrives at a level you marked, there are three possible endings in front of you, not two.

Rejected. It arrives, finds people ready on the other side, the aggression fades as it climbs, the cells thin out, price turns. That is the scenario you had in mind.

Eaten. It arrives, finds people ready, and eats the lot: stacked imbalances going straight through the level, and price coming out the other side with volume behind it. The level was not a wall, it was a door.

False move. It arrives, pokes through slightly, the volume beyond the level is laughable and price comes straight back. Someone pushed just enough to go and collect the orders sitting there.

The footprint does not tell you which of the three it will be. It tells you which of the three just happened, while to the naked eye they all looked the same.

Why the level sits right there

Let me show you a screen of mine from August 4 on the S&P. There is no order, there is no position. It is a demonstration, and it is the thing that convinced me more than a thousand explanations.

On the right the chart, with a purple box drawn by the most trivial rule there is: three candles, price runs, and between the first and the third a gap is left that nobody covered. In English they call it a fair value gap, in Italian an unfilled imbalance. That box sat between 7,755 and 7,760.

On the left, on the same price scale, the session volume profile. That is, how many contracts went through at every single price.

And in there, between roughly 7,755.6 and 7,759.4, the profile is not there. A hollow notch. Above it, right above the box, the biggest volume node of the day. Below, the profile starting to fill in again.

Schematic of the NQ case of 29 July 2026: on the left the chart with the imbalance zone and its midpoint at 27,797, on the right the order book map with the band of sell orders just above, plus the entry, stop and target levels
ES, August 4, 2026. On the right the chart with the imbalance area highlighted as a single band between 7,755 and 7,760, with no internal levels. On the left the session volume profile, with the void almost exactly in the same band and the largest volume node just above. Two tools that do not talk to each other point at the same range. Diagram redrawn from the real screen.

Stop a second on what that means.

The box comes from a rule about candles. The void comes from counting contracts. Neither knows the other exists. They are two independent measurements of the same five point range.

They are not two clues that agree. They are the same thing with two different names.

And this is where the gap on the chart stops being a fashionable drawing and becomes something you can defend: almost nobody traded in there. There is no merchandise resting, nothing to slow price down. Price ran through and did not stop to do business.

Everything else follows naturally.

Price runs back through it fast, because it meets no obstacles. And the point that offers the least resistance of all is the centre of the void, where the profile is thinnest.

That is why those bands deserve a mark on the chart, while a thousand other lines drawn by eye do not.

Four numbers, and that’s it

A classic candle gives you four numbers: open, high, low, close. If you’re lucky, the total volume of the bar. The end.

It’s the final score without the box score. 3 to 1. Ok, so what?

You don’t know who scored, you don’t know when, and above all you don’t know who played better.

Try asking a candle the real questions.

At which price, inside that bar, did most of the trading happen? It doesn’t know. A 20 point bar can have half its volume crammed into the lowest three points, or spread out evenly: two completely different markets, drawn identical.

Who was aggressive, and at which prices? It doesn’t know.

Had the push already died out before the close? It doesn’t know that either.

Side by side comparison: on the left a classic candle with only the open, high, low and close labels, on the right the same bar broken down into nine price levels with the volume traded at the bid and at the ask
The same candle, two different pieces of information. On the left, four numbers. On the right, the volume traded at every single price, split between who was aggressive buying and who was aggressive selling.

And here’s the line to take home, even if you stop reading right now.

The color of the candle tells you where it ended up, not who won.

How a bid/ask candle is built

Let me explain, we start from zero.

Take the same bar and instead of drawing it as a rectangle, split it by price levels: one row per tick, or per group of ticks if the market is wide.

Two numbers end up on every row: on the left the volume traded at the bid, on the right the volume traded at the ask. That is, how many contracts went through hitting the demand and how many went through hitting the offer.

Careful, some platforms swap the columns: check the header before you read the numbers.

The jargon calls it footprint, but on plenty of platforms the menu says something else entirely: Numbers Bars, Volumetric Bars, Cluster, Order Flow Analyzer. The reason is trivial, “Footprint” is a registered trademark and it isn’t everybody’s. So if you go looking for that word and can’t find it, it’s not that you don’t have it: it’s that over there it goes by another name.

Anatomy of a bid/ask candle with five numbered callouts: the price column, the volume traded at the bid, the volume traded at the ask, the point where buying dries up and the most traded row of the bar
Anatomy of a bid/ask candle: the price column, the two numbers on each row with numbered callouts, and next to it the exact same bar as you see it on the normal chart.

Passive and aggressive

There are two ways to be in the market, and this is where everything gets decided.

There’s the one who puts a limit order away from price: they name the price they want and they wait, and until the market comes to them nothing gets executed. And there’s the one who sends a market order: they don’t name a price, they say now, and they pay the spread just to get in.

The bid/ask candle counts who paid to be in a hurry.

Whoever buys at market takes the price of whoever is selling, meaning they hit the ask, and that volume ends up in the ask column. Whoever sells at market hits the bid, and ends up in the bid column.

Whoever leaves a limit sitting there waiting doesn’t end up in those columns as the aggressor. They end up there as the counterparty.

Three panel sequence showing the order book before and after a 120 contract market buy order arrives, with the table of who consumes what and which column the volume ends up in
How a number is born inside the cell. Before: 180 contracts to sell sitting on the ask, waiting. Then a market buy order for 120 comes in. After: 60 are left on the ask, and the cell lights up ask 120. 120 bought, 120 sold. The same ones.

The line that separates who understood from who repeats

Careful here, because almost everybody out there gets this wrong.

Every contract traded has a buyer AND a seller. Always, by construction: the two quantities are identical by definition. What can be different is how many there were on each side, and above all who moved first.

So those two numbers do NOT say “there were more buyers than sellers here”. That sentence means nothing.

They say who took the initiative, and who was on the receiving end.

A cell printing 340 at the ask means this: 340 contracts bought by someone in a hurry, against 340 sold by someone who was already sitting there in the queue with a limit.

Every big number tells two stories at once, the one who pushed and the one who held. The footprint doesn’t tell you who was right: it tells you they were both there.

Delta, in two minutes

At the bottom of the candle there’s the totals row, and it’s the first one you look at.

Three panels with the total volume, the delta and the most traded price of a bid/ask candle, each with the question it answers
The row at the bottom of the candle answers three different questions: how much traded in total, who was in more of a hurry (the delta), and at which price almost everybody stopped.

Delta is a subtraction: volume at the ask minus volume at the bid.

Positive, and inside that bar the net aggressive initiative was on the buy side. Negative, and it was on the sell side. It does not mean “more buyers” (see above) and it does not mean “now it goes up”.

I’m repeating it because it’s the most widespread legend in this business. Delta measures the effort, price measures the result, and delta is already inside price: when the cell exists, those contracts have gone through and price has already reacted.

The interesting part is when the two don’t match. Big positive delta and price that won’t go up a single tick: somebody is calmly selling everything that lands on them. Or the other way round, aggressive selling flat out and price nailed to the spot.

Effort against result: if you push a scooter uphill like a madman and you don’t move forward, the problem isn’t the push, it’s the weight on the other side.

Same family as GEX: price moves because of people forced to buy and sell behind the scenes, and on the chart you only see the effect.

Three bid/ask candles side by side with very different deltas: the bought rally, the rally with negative delta and the bar with huge volume and price going nowhere
The same instrument tells three different stories: the rally that was bought, the rally where the aggressive side was selling, and the bar with huge volume that doesn’t move a single tick. Delta is not a signal, it’s a question.

And now the handbrake.

A divergence, on its own, is not an entry. Delta sends you to look at a level, it doesn’t tell you to click: the level has to be there already, decided beforehand and for other reasons.

The uncomfortable bit: all this needs futures

Now the honest part, the one that might cost me a few readers. Never mind.

The bid/ask candle rests on one thing only: real traded volume, with the aggressor’s side attached to it.

On CME futures (ES, NQ and company) it’s all there. A single centralized order book, official volume in contracts, and above all the aggressor’s side, which the exchange publishes inside the data feed. It isn’t a platform estimate, it’s a figure declared by the exchange. With one exception: in auctions, like the open, the orders all cross together and nobody hits anybody. That volume ends up in the candle with no side, and the first bar after the open doesn’t read like the others.

On spot forex, no. There’s no single book, every broker sees only its own slice, and the aggressor’s side has to be guessed with rules that get it wrong, and get it wrong more often precisely on the big trades.

On CFDs it’s worse still. Your broker is not an exchange: what you see as volume is almost always tick volume, a counter of how many times price moved, not of how many contracts went through.

The practical rule is blunt: you analyze on the futures, you execute where you have the account. And if you don’t have futures data, don’t pretend you have the footprint: better nothing than a fake number.
